The design approach for this commercial office interior project was developed to support an efficient and productive space through providing a positive work environment that promotes collaboration whilst reinforcing the corporate brand's identity as a productive, efficient company with a clear and modern aesthetic.
Soudha Group worked to achieve the maximum effectiveness of the available space by including architectural features that could increase the amount of natural light that would enter the building, as well as an emphasis on providing areas for collaborative and team-based projects as well as providing private areas for independent work.
Working within the limits of the urban office footprint, the design approach places a strong emphasis on creating an open circulation path throughout the interior of the office building while including ergonomic workstations, integrate technology and creating a comfortable and visually sophisticated design.
A professional atmosphere that includes neutral colours, quality materials, and lighting elements that have been placed to enhance the ability to focus and create. The interior layout has been functionally divided into client reception (40%), collaboration (30%), private meeting space (20%) and individual work area (10%) with each zone being created to optimise the specific use of space while working toward achieving a harmonious feeling in the overall space. The finishes and built-in furniture selections are all durable and easy to maintain, making the overall appearance of the commercial office interior as long-lasting and ready for the future.
